Hybrid Cloud Computing Guide To Build A Customized Environment
To fully understand hybrid cloud computing, we must first have a working knowledge of the cloud. In most cases, the cloud simply refers to the internet. So, cloud computing uses the internet for computing resources like server capacity, storage space or software applications (also referred to as software as a service, or SaaS). These over-the-internet computing resources allow companies and organizations to either scale processes, like Agile services, increase capacity, lower costs or achieve other core objectives more efficiently.
